Biography
Norwegian judge who worked as a lawyer from 1935, and became a prosecutor at the Oslo District Court in 1946. He was also involved with the legal purge in Norway after World War II. In 1952 he was appointed as a Supreme Court Justice, a position he held until his retirement in 1978. He moreover served as leader of the Norwegian Association of Judges, and co-founded and edited the academic journal "Lov og Rett."
His brothers were architect Bernt Heiberg and director Edvard Heiberg.
Heiberg died on 18 May 1988, aged 79.
